The Inomic

®

pliers are angled

at 23° to support the physiological
movement of the wrist when working
and thus prevent an unhealthy wrist
position, which often leads to problems
such as carpal tunnel syndrome.

In collaboration with the IAO Stuttgart (In-
stitute for Industrial Engineering), a wide
variety of shapes and variants for this new
generation of pliers was investigated du-
ring the course of extensive studies and
user tests. Gripping system, hand closure
forces, jaw shapes and geometries are just
a few of the points examined.

Details of cutting results of cutting pliers.

Symbol

Types of wire Example Tensile strength ca. N/mm

2

Soft wire Copper, aluminium 220 - 250

Medium hard wire Iron nail 750 - 800

Hard wire Spring wire, steel nails 1.600 - 1.800

Piano wire Hardened spring steel 2.200 - 2.300

Test wires standardised in DIN ISO 5744
